Output 96e6d9a8468cc9354ecacb1db5db330bdc7b124ea7add1876a5b7044c90d6c6e:63

value
2013939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e3eb17094486f6079bece1a3e5638c71291ad2 OP_EQUAL
address
3DzFWHs1jywG2gw7ujPqwg6pfxsw8BVZoS
transaction
96e6d9a8468cc9354ecacb1db5db330bdc7b124ea7add1876a5b7044c90d6c6e
spent
true